9)A USB hub
Most of us have one or two peripherals that require USB connections. The computer addict/professional must have some more devices. This hub will prevent the user from disconnecting one device to use another with USB connectivity. From $19 to $199.99, you have a wide range of options. A couple of USB cables will help too.
8)An ergonomic office chair
Think hours of work. Think sitting in a chair for most of the day. You or your friend would need comfort. Ergo the ergonomic chair. While the cheaper ones are $29.99, a high-end chair can set you back $199.99. These chairs are adjustable in height and the backrest can be position to suit your posture. They are very customizable. For a one time buy, if you ask me, its a stroke of genius.
7)Back support
So your chair idea has been shelved. Don't want to give such a bulky gift and wait for delivery(in some cases)? However, according to surveys, most computer professionals develop back and posture issues after hours of work at the terminal You can still help with a lumbar cushion.
A prescription cushion like the Therapist Select Shiatsu Massaging Cushion will cost around $149.95. A lumbar support cushion will cost around $11.99. Either way, you are lending support.
